The Anatomy of a Professional Design Asset
What makes a design file truly professional? It begins with technical excellence. This asset is constructed entirely from 100% vector shapes, ensuring it remains razor-sharp at any scale—from a small sticker to a large poster. The package includes fully editable AI, EPS 10, and SVG files, granting designers complete control to modify colors, adjust elements, and tailor the design to specific brand palettes or client requirements. With a high-resolution, print-ready PNG at 300 dpi and a transparent background, it's ready for immediate production.
